2. Cloud-Native Architecture and Microservices Adoption

For decades, large enterprises relied on monolithic software applications huge, integrated systems where one small failure could bring the entire structure down. This model is antithetical to modern speed and agility.

A cloud-native approach, powered by microservices, is a critical Digital Innovation Solution for achieving true business agility. Microservices break down a large application into a collection of smaller, independent services, each running in its own process and communicating via lightweight mechanisms.

The Benefits:

  • Independent Deployment: Teams can update and deploy individual services without impacting the entire application. This drastically improves time-to-market (TTM) for new features.
  • Technology Heterogeneity: Different services can be built using the best language or technology for the job, rather than being locked into one stack.
  • Resilience: If one microservice fails, the others continue to operate, ensuring high availability.

4. Advanced Software Testing and Continuous Quality Engineering

The drive for speed a central tenet of Digital Innovation Solutions often leads to a perilous compromise on quality. Releasing poor-quality software erodes customer trust faster than any competitor and creates massive technical debt.

Future-proofing your business means elevating Software testing from an end-of-cycle quality assurance step to a continuous, Shift-Left quality engineering practice. Quality is everyone's responsibility, and it must be built into the CI/CD pipeline.

Key Components of Modern Software Testing:

  • Test Automation: Automating regression, functional, and performance testing is mandatory for the pace of a cloud-native environment.
  • Performance Engineering: Integrating load and stress testing early in the development cycle to ensure applications can handle real-world traffic.
  • Security Testing (DevSecOps): Integrating security checks into the pipeline to catch vulnerabilities before deployment.

A dedicated focus on advanced Software testing ensures that your innovative features are not only delivered quickly but are also stable, secure, and reliable, thereby protecting your brand and customer experience.

5. Data-Driven Intelligence and Predictive Analytics

The final critical pillar of any set of Digital Innovation Solutions is the ability to leverage data not just for reporting, but for prediction. Businesses that only look backward (descriptive analytics) are constantly reacting; those that look forward (predictive/prescriptive analytics) are able to proactively shape the market.

This solution involves building a unified data platform (Data Lake or Data Fabric) and deploying Machine Learning models to derive actionable intelligence across the entire business:

  • Personalized Customer Experience: Predicting customer churn, tailoring product recommendations, and optimizing marketing spend.
  • Operational Optimization: Predicting equipment failure (predictive maintenance), forecasting inventory needs, and optimizing supply chain logistics.
  • Risk Mitigation: Identifying fraudulent transactions or security threats in real-time.

By institutionalizing data-driven decision-making, you create a powerful feedback loop: innovation generates data, and data directs the next wave of innovation, ensuring your business is always learning and adapting faster than the competition.
